Katitara is a Rural village located in Phulabani, Kandhamal, Odisha.
The total population of Katitara is 185.
Katitara village comprises 41 households.
The literacy rate in Katitara is 80.7%. Among the literate population of 134, there are 73 literate males and 61 literate females.
In Katitara, there are 95 males and 90 females, with a sex ratio of 947 females per 1000 males.
There are 19 children (10.3% of population), comprising 9 boys and 10 girls.
The total number of workers in Katitara is 110, with 53 main workers and 57 marginal workers.
In Katitara, there are 57 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(28 males, 29 females) and 124 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(65 males, 59 females).
Katitara is located in Odisha state, Kandhamal district, and falls under Phulabani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 415364 and LGD code is 415364.
